Field Set for Tarpon Commission Race

Published: December 19, 2007

TARPON SPRINGS, Fla. - TARPON SPRINGS, Fla. - City Commissioner Robin Saegner has received an early Christmas present of sorts: a free pass to another term on the City Commission.

No one qualified to oppose Saenger in the 2008 municipal election by this week's deadline, so Saenger will win re-election in a walk-over.

Three candidates, however, have qualified to run for the seat Commissioner David Archie must relinquish because of term limits in the city charter.

The three candidates are:

• Tod Eckhouse, who owns a real estate investment company.

• Herb Elliott, a lawyer and former Tarpon Springs city attorney.

• Susan Slattery, who owns a mortgage services company.

The nonpartisan municipal election will take place on Tuesday, March 11.
